Which Types of Cheap IKEA Mattresses Are Available?

The best cheap IKEA mattresses offer a variety of options to suit different comfort preferences and sleeping styles.

  • MALFORS: This is a foam mattress that provides a good balance of support and comfort at an affordable price. It features a medium firmness, making it suitable for various sleeping positions, and is designed to conform to the body, alleviating pressure points for a more restful sleep.
  • HÖVÅG: A pocket spring mattress, the HÖVÅG offers excellent support and breathability due to its individual springs that move independently. This design helps reduce motion transfer, making it ideal for couples, and the top layer of foam adds extra comfort, enhancing the overall sleep experience.
  • FJÄDRAR: This mattress is constructed with bonnell springs, which provide a firmer feel compared to others. It is a budget-friendly option that is suitable for occasional use or for those who prefer a more traditional mattress feel, though it may not offer the same level of contouring as foam or pocket spring models.
  • MYRBACKA: Made from memory foam, the MYRBACKA adapts to the shape of your body, offering personalized support and comfort. It is designed to minimize motion transfer, making it a good choice for those who share a bed, and its quality materials ensure durability even with regular use.
  • VÅGSTRANDA: This mattress combines a layer of foam with a bonnell spring core, providing a mix of comfort and support. Its medium firmness caters to a wide range of sleepers, and the breathable materials help regulate temperature, making it suitable for those who tend to get warm at night.

What Warranty and Return Policies Apply to Cheap IKEA Mattresses?

IKEA offers specific warranty and return policies that apply to their mattresses, including their cheaper options.

  • 90-Day Return Policy: Customers can return mattresses within 90 days of purchase for a full refund, provided the mattress is in its original condition and packaging. This policy allows consumers to test the mattress and ensure it meets their comfort needs before making a final decision.
  • Limited Warranty: IKEA mattresses generally come with a limited warranty that lasts up to 25 years, depending on the specific product. This warranty covers defects in materials and workmanship but does not cover normal wear and tear, thus providing peace of mind for buyers regarding the longevity of their purchase.
  • Exclusions from the Warranty: The warranty does not cover issues arising from improper use, such as using the mattress on an unsuitable base or not following care instructions. It is essential for customers to adhere to these guidelines to ensure they remain eligible for warranty claims.
  • Exchange Options: In addition to returns, customers may opt to exchange their mattress within the 90-day window if they find it uncomfortable. This flexibility allows shoppers to find the best cheap IKEA mattress that fits their sleep preferences without the pressure of a final decision.

How Do You Select the Right Size of IKEA Mattress for Your Needs?

Selecting the right size of IKEA mattress involves considering your sleeping preferences, room dimensions, and whether you share the bed.

  • Single (90×200 cm): Ideal for children or single sleepers, this size fits well in smaller bedrooms or guest rooms. It provides enough space for one person while allowing for more room in the overall layout of the room.
  • Double (140×200 cm): A popular choice for couples or individuals who enjoy extra space while sleeping. This size accommodates two average-sized adults comfortably without taking up too much room, making it suitable for small to medium-sized bedrooms.
  • Queen (160×200 cm): Offers a more spacious sleeping surface, making it perfect for couples or those who like to stretch out. It provides ample space for two adults and is a great option for master bedrooms or larger guest rooms.
  • King (180×200 cm): The best choice for those who prioritize space, especially if they share the bed with a partner or pets. This size allows for maximum comfort and movement, making it ideal for larger bedrooms where a grand bed can be a focal point.
  • Custom Sizes: IKEA also offers custom sizes for those with unique bed frames or specific sleeping needs. This option is particularly beneficial for non-standard spaces or for users who require specific dimensions to fit their existing furniture layout.
